In 2024, the global refrigeration equipment market is witnessing an unprecedented shift. As urban populations expand and cold-chain logistics become the lifeblood of global food security, the demand for high-efficiency OEM refrigeration equipment has surged. Manufacturers are no longer just building machines; they are designing critical infrastructure for a hungry, connected world.
Stringent environmental regulations (such as F-gas regulations and the Kigali Amendment) are forcing a transition toward natural refrigerants and ultra-efficient thermal insulation. Leading factories, like Shaanxi YuanShengHeTong, are at the forefront of this transition, integrating advanced PU/PIR sandwich panel technologies to minimize heat leakage and maximize ROI for global operators.
Energy consumption accounts for nearly 60-70% of the lifecycle cost of a cold storage facility. Modern OEM manufacturers are utilizing AI-driven thermodynamic simulations to optimize condenser and evaporator performance, ensuring that every kilowatt of electricity delivers maximum cooling capacity.

The integration of IoT (Internet of Things) allows for real-time monitoring of cooling cycles. Sensors in our FVB and FU series condensers now provide predictive maintenance data, reducing downtime by up to 35% compared to traditional systems.
Pre-fabricated PU/PIR sandwich panels with cam-lock mechanisms are revolutionizing facility deployment. What once took months to build now takes weeks, significantly lowering the "Time-to-Market" for logistics hubs.
Shaanxi YuanShengHeTong is leading the transition from PUR to PIR (Polyisocyanurate) foam, which offers superior fire resistance and a higher thermal insulation coefficient, directly impacting carbon footprint reduction.

In regions like South-East Asia and Africa, preserving fruits and vegetables is vital. Our hot fluorine defrost evaporators ensure stable temperatures even in high-humidity tropical climates.
Vaccine and medicine storage require ±0.5°C precision. Our PUR foam core seamless sandwich panels provide the hermetic seal necessary for medical-grade environments.
Space-saving condensing units (FVB/FU Series) are designed for urban rooftops, offering high capacity with a compact footprint and low noise levels for city operations.

PU (Polyurethane) is the standard for insulation. PIR (Polyisocyanurate) is an advanced version with significantly higher fire resistance and slightly better thermal properties. We offer both based on your project requirements and local fire safety codes.
These series utilize high-grade inner-grooved copper tubes and corrugated aluminum fins, which increase the heat exchange surface area. Combined with high-efficiency axial fans, they reduce the compressor's workload, extending its lifespan.
